Вверх ↑
Разработчик
Ответов: 4697
Рейтинг: 426
#1: 2016-09-16 14:39:42 ЛС | профиль | цитата
miver писал(а):
Но он выводит только 9 символов текста и непонятное число (перевел текстовые символы)

Действительно. Небольшая бага была с регулярным выражением, которое используется внутри текста, в результате чего захватывалась только последняя цифра в [19] (т.е. 9). Исправил, компоненты в аттаче. Если не охота перекачивать, просто замени в файле hiFileStructReader.pas 88 строчку на:
re.Expression := '^([\w\s]+)=\s*(\w+?)(_([su])?([lb]e)?)?\s*(:\s*(\d+)\s*)?(\[\s*(\d+)\s*\])?\s*$';

--- Добавлено в 2016-09-16 14:43:34

Офигеть, исправил ссылку в первом посте, и он вообще подчистую стерся после нажатия "сохранить"
карма: 10
1
файлы: 1filestructrw12.zip [8KB] [471]
Голосовали:miver
Редактировалось 3 раз(а), последний 2016-09-16 14:43:51